201 South 3rd Avenue West, Virginia, MN 55792
Public Health Emergency Preparedness is the capability of the public health and human care systems, communities, and individuals to prevent, protect against, quickly respond to, and recover from health emergencies.
Public Health Emergency Preparedness includes:
- Dispensing/vaccination clinics
- Essential services such as isolation and quarantine
- Mass care shelters and evacuation points coordination
- Medical countermeasures
- Volunteer management
- Behavioral health services
- Disaster food stamps to replace food destroyed by a disaster

625 Robert Street North, Saint Paul, MN 55164
- Administers and maintains the Minnesota system for Tracking Resources, Alerts, and Communications (MNTrac), a database-driven web application designed to track bed, pharmaceutical, and resource availability from hospitals and provide for allocation of resources to support surge capacity needs
- Administers grants funding emergency preparedness, including work plans, technical and administrative guidance, and other federal and state requirements
- Assists local public health departments, hospitals, and other partners with their preparedness education and training activities
- Coordinates the Department of Health's preparedness activities and assists MDH staff, local public health agencies, hospitals, health care organizations, tribes, and public health officials in planning for, responding to, and recovering from public health emergencies and other community disasters
- Coordinates Minnesota Responds Medical Reserve Corps, a partnership of local and regional health volunteer programs that assist health agencies during an emergency
- Coordinates response to public health emergencies such as floods, widespread disease outbreaks, bioterrorism events, natural disasters, or other events that have a public health impact. Manages the Department Operations Center and supports the State Emergency Operations Center for health effects.
- Leads the planning for and coordination of Minnesota's Strategic National Stockpile (SNS) which allows for the rapid distribution of vaccines and other health care supplies during a public health emergency; manages a state stockpile of resources
